Electrostatic discharge is a common electromagnetic hazard source and its process will form high voltage, high electric field, instantaneous large current, and also with strong electromagnetic radiation. The electrostatic discharge influence or destroy the power electronics by many ways, such as it would badly disturb normal work of electronic system and even destroy the circuit board directly, also the strong electromagnetic field caused by electrostatic discharge would couple with the printing line of the PCB and end engender interference voltage. The logical circuit would also be disturbed, for example the high level and the low level may change into each other so it can take a breakdown to the system. Electrostatic discharge has become a common interference source of electronic equipment. So the study on the interference of the electronic circuit caused by electrostatic discharge is very important and useful.Based on the mechanism, characteristic of the ESD and theory of electromagnetic interference and theory of transmission line, this thesis focuses on the research of the interference of ESD to PCB trace. First the thesis briefly introduces the mechanism, characteristic, type and model of the ESD. Expression methods of the ESD current are discussed and study the common two kinds of methods. Analytic method can make a calculation directly, equivalent circuit method can reflect the physical process and list three circuit model, including simple circuit RLC model, double RLC model and nine elements model. Based on the theory of EMC, the thesis study the coupling of the ESD, analyze the coupling of magnetic field and electric field and radiation coupling. Then study the transmission line theory and calculation method, especially on the four calculation methods including Bergeron, Difference method, FDTD and analysis method. And do some simulation and experimental research on Bergeron to points out the feasibility of the method. Then do much research on the interference of ESD to PCB, pointing out the problem and adopt to use transmission line method. Following the thesis make equivalent model of two typical structure of PCB trace and calculate the transmission line parameters of the trace. Next do the simulation of the interference of the equivalent model. During the research this thesis use the ESD waveform simulated by circuit is comply with the IEC standard. Meanwhile do the research of the interference of ESD to PCB ground, make the equivalent model and calculate the disturbance voltage. Finally do exploration tests.
